Thomas didn’t stop walking when he passed her room; rather, he walked past it a little too quickly. Rose’s eyes widened in horror. Was this what the crown prince meant when he told Thomas he knew what to do?

Rose’s stomach twisted, but she realized it wasn’t as bad as it used to be, and something said maybe it wasn’t such a bad thing. What better time would she have to make her request?

"Lord Thomas," she called again.

Thomas stopped but didn’t turn around. He gripped his sword, and Rose realized for the first time that he had it on. Even the crown prince didn’t carry his sword.

He didn’t respond to her call, but at least he stopped walking. Rose immediately took that as a sign to say what she wanted.

"May I please go to my room first? I promise to go to the crown prince’s room as soon as I change out of these heavy clothes."

"No," Thomas said stubbornly, his voice echoing through the hallway.

Guards stood in front of the crown prince’s room, but they were fewer than normal. Rose could only count two. It was probably because of the ball. Usually, they lined the pathway leading to the crown prince’s bedchambers.

Rose stood right in front of her door. She wasn’t going to go to the prince’s room without changing or at least having a moment to herself and preparing before she had to face him.

Besides, she didn’t think the crown prince would return soon. The party was most likely going to go on all night. She’d rather spend most of her time in this room where she was more relaxed. The crown prince’s bedchambers put her on edge, and even though she knew she was alone, it always felt like he would jump out of the corners—or worse, she might stumble on a secret doorway by accident again and have to endure another whipping.
